Changeset 4189


Ignore:
Timestamp:
Jan 23, 2007, 5:31:18 PM (17 years ago)
Author:
duncan
Message:

can select the maximum time

File:
1 edited

Legend:

Unmodified
Added
Removed
  • anuga_work/development/friction_UA_flume_2006/calc_norm.py

    r4109 r4189  
    6262              is_trial_run=False,
    6363              outputdir_name=None,
    64               pro_instance=None):   
     64              pro_instance=None,
     65              max_time=None):   
    6566    if is_trial_run is True:
    6667        outputdir_name += '_test'
     
    7677    flume_results, _ = load_csv(flume_results)
    7778    #print "flume_results",flume_results #.keys()
    78 
     79    if max_time is not None:
     80        for i,time in enumerate(flume_results['time']):
     81            if float(time) > float(max_time):
     82                break
     83        for keys in flume_results.iterkeys():
     84            flume_results[keys] = flume_results[keys][0:i]
     85   
    7986    #print "flume_results['time']", flume_results['time']
     87    import sys; sys.exit()
    8088    #Get a list of the files
    8189    files = os.listdir(pro_instance.outputdir)
     
    134142if __name__ == "__main__":
    135143    calc_norm(
    136         #'ensemble_average_h_smooth.csv',
    137         'ensemble_average_h_rough.csv',
    138               is_trial_run = False,
    139               outputdir_name='friction_UA')
    140    
     144        'ensemble_average_h_smooth.csv',
     145        #'ensemble_average_h_rough.csv',
     146        is_trial_run = True,   # adds _test to outputdir_name
     147        outputdir_name='friction_UA',
     148        max_time=None)
     149
Note: See TracChangeset for help on using the changeset viewer.